1. Surface Interactions in Powder Injection Moulding
Abstract : Powder Injection Moulding (PIM) is an attractive technique for producing complex components in large quantities my means of powder technology. The process includes mixing powder with a suitable binder, usually a thermoplastic polymer. Because of the large attractive forces between small particles the powder can be agglomerated in the binder. READ MORE

3. A Model System for Powder Injection Moulding – Physical Properties and Mould Filling Analysis
Abstract : ABSTRACTPowder injection moulding (PIM) is an important and accepted industrial technique for producing net-shaped components which combines the advantages of injection moulding and powder metallurgy. The properties of the feedstock, a mixture of powder and binder system (often based on a thermoplastic polymer), strongly influence the process. READ MORE

4. Manufacturing and Characterization of Filled Polymeric Systems
Abstract : The physical properties are changed if fillers are added to a polymeric material. In this work a highly filled model system for power injection moulding (PIM) and graphite nanoplatelet (GNP) based nanocomposites have been manufactured and characterized. READ MORE
